Camouflage: Hide Sold Variants directly addresses a common pain point for Shopify merchants: customer frustration with out-of-stock variants. Its core strength lies in providing granular control over variant visibility, allowing merchants to hide, disable, or style sold-out options based on inventory levels, geographic location, customer tags, and other conditions. It appeals particularly to merchants seeking to enhance the customer experience by preventing selection of unavailable products and to streamline their product pages. Flair Product Badges + Labels, conversely, is focused on visual merchandising and highlighting product attributes through badges and labels. While it also falls under 'Design elements' category, its purpose and features are significantly different, geared towards attracting attention and promoting specific product qualities or deals rather than managing inventory display.

Camouflage: Hide Sold Variants is the clear choice for merchants struggling with managing product availability and wanting to create a smoother shopping experience by hiding or altering the display of sold-out variants. Its granular control over variant visibility based on inventory, location, and customer segmentation makes it a powerful tool for optimizing product presentation. Flair Product Badges + Labels is more suited for merchants looking to enhance product visibility and highlight specific attributes or promotions through the use of badges and labels, improving visual appeal and driving sales through visual cues. If inventory management is the primary concern, Camouflage is the superior option.
Camouflage: Hide Sold Variants is likely to improve customer satisfaction more directly by preventing frustration caused by repeatedly selecting unavailable products. Flair Product Badges + Labels might indirectly improve satisfaction if it leads to discovering products that better suit the customer's needs.
Based on the provided information, Flair Product Badges + Labels does not offer the functionality to hide or disable sold-out variants. Its focus is on adding visual elements to product displays.
Without further information on Flair Product Badges + Labels, a definitive answer is impossible. However, Camouflage's description suggests ease of use by claiming to 'handle this for you!!'
Camouflage seems to offer more flexible customization regarding variant visibility, allowing hiding/disabling based on inventory levels, location, and customer tags. Flair's customization is primarily focused on the badges/labels themselves.
Camouflage is probably more useful for merchants with very large and complex product catalogs that are frequently changing, as it provides automated methods to manage variant display based on preset conditions.
